the following is what appears on my screen when i login to gnome-shell desktop 
environment (ubuntu-desktop) the below message appears twice times
("ACPI Error: Aborting method \_SB.PCI0.VGA.LCD._BCM due to previous error 
(AE_AML_PACKAGE_LIMIT) (20210331/psparse-529)
ACPI BIOS Error (bug): AE_AML_PACKAGE_LIMIT, Index (0x000000066) is beyond end 
of object (length 0xA) (20210331/exoparg2-393)
__common_interrupt: 1.55 No irq handler for vector")
At the start process  : both keyboard and mouse internal doesnot work with the 
issue above , at the end when performing a reboot process after rebooting my 
device it appears on my screen a black screen resulting to turning off from  
the btn on my laptop. always this incident happens with me and only on ubuntu 
16.04 and later systems  the problem occurs while on other oses the problem 
does not occur any more (rebooting  keyboard and mouse "internal")

note : secondary storage ,optical disks external devices like keyboard
are working fine on ubuntu systems with all versions and all other os
including windows os
